Racial Equity Workshop

WHO: Those who want to understand how and why racial inequities continue to plague our institutions and limit the potential of our communities and nation.

WHEN: September 21 & 22, 2018 (9-5 both days)

WHERE: College of Public Health Building

This two-day workshop provides a historical perspective and operational definition of racism. Participants will explore how race and racism have been constructed in the US and how ideas about race and racism live in our unconscious minds and social structures even 50 years after the successes of the Civil Rights movement. The workshop provides an essential foundation for work to undo racism in our communities and nation.
